Days between dates

- Task
Calculate the number of days between two dates. Date input should be in the form YYYY-MM-DD.
The initial example in python is derived from discussion at: https://stackoverflow.com/questions/12862226/the-implementation-of-calculating-the-number-of-days-between-2-dates
This example is similar to one described on the following page as the origin based algorithm, there implemented in c: http://www.sunshine2k.de/articles/coding/datediffindays/calcdiffofdatesindates.html.
Python
<lang python>
- !/usr/bin/python
import sys
Difference between two dates = g(y2,m2,d2) - g(y1,m1,d1)
Where g() gives us the Gregorian Calendar Day
def days( y,m,d ):
input year and month are shifted to begin the year in march m = (m + 9) % 12 y = y - m/10
with (m*306 + 5)/10 the number of days from march 1 to the current 'm' month result = 365*y + y/4 - y/100 + y/400 + (m*306 + 5)/10 + ( d - 1 ) return result
def diff(one,two):
[y1,m1,d1] = one.split('-') [y2,m2,d2] = two.split('-') # strings to integers year2 = days( int(y2),int(m2),int(d2)) year1 = days( int(y1), int(m1), int(d1) ) return year2 - year1
if __name__ == "__main__":
one = sys.argv[1] two = sys.argv[2] print diff(one,two)
</lang>
- Output:
python days-between.py 2019-01-01 2019-09-30 272
